Obsidian Open Gate 项目启动与配置教程
1. 项目目录结构及介绍
obsidian-open-gate
项目采用清晰的目录结构来组织代码和相关文件。以下是项目的目录结构及其简要介绍:
obsidian-open-gate/
├── .github/ # GitHub 仓库相关文件
├── .obsidian/ # Obsidian 相关配置文件
├── assets/ # 静态资源文件,如图标、图片等
├── data/ # 存储项目数据,如数据库文件
├── docs/ # 文档目录,存放项目相关文档
├── plugins/ # Obsidian 插件目录
├── src/ # 源代码目录
├── themes/ # 主题目录
├── .gitignore # Git 忽略文件列表
├── package.json # 项目依赖和配置
├── README.md # 项目说明文件
└── ... # 其他项目文件
.github/
: 存放 GitHub 仓库的配置文件,如 Issue 和 Pull Request 模板。.obsidian/
: Obsidian 的配置文件,可能包括主题、插件等设置。assets/
: 存放项目的静态资源文件,例如图片、CSS 文件等。data/
: 存储项目运行时生成或使用的数据文件。docs/
: 存放项目的文档,包括用户手册、开发文档等。plugins/
: 存放与 Obsidian 相关的插件,这些插件可能用于增强编辑器功能。src/
: 源代码目录,包含项目的核心功能代码。themes/
: 存放自定义的 Obsidian 主题。.gitignore
: 指定 Git 忽略的文件和目录列表。package.json
: 项目依赖和配置文件,用于管理项目依赖。README.md
: 项目说明文件,介绍项目的相关信息和使用方法。
2. 项目的启动文件介绍
obsidian-open-gate
项目的启动主要是通过 Obsidian 编辑器进行的。以下是启动项目的基本步骤:
- 克隆或下载项目到本地。
- 使用 Obsidian 编辑器打开项目目录。
- 根据需要安装项目所需的插件。
- 在 Obsidian 中浏览和编辑项目文件。
由于项目是基于 Obsidian 的插件或主题,因此没有传统的启动脚本。用户需要直接在 Obsidian 中配置和使用这些插件或主题。
3. 项目的配置文件介绍
项目的配置主要涉及以下几个方面:
.obsidian/
目录: 这个目录下的文件主要用于配置 Obsidian 编辑器的行为和外观。例如,settings.json
文件可以用来定制编辑器的设置。package.json
: 这个文件用于管理项目依赖,也可以包含一些项目特定的配置。例如,可以定义项目的入口文件或启动脚本(如果有的话)。- 插件配置: 如果项目包含插件,每个插件可能会有自己的配置文件。这些文件通常位于
plugins/
目录下,具体配置方法请参考插件的官方文档。
请根据项目的具体需求和插件的使用说明进行相应的配置,以确保项目能够正常运行和满足用户的需求。